    Decoding the Boston, South Africa Postal Code System

    So, what's the deal with postal codes, anyway? They're essentially a digital address for your mail, helping the South African Post Office (SAPO) sort and deliver your letters and packages efficiently. Think of them as a crucial part of the address, guiding your mail to the right doorstep in Boston. Each postal code in Boston, South Africa, is a unique string of four digits. These digits represent a specific delivery area within the region. The initial digit indicates a broader geographical area, and as you move through the code, the specificity increases, narrowing down to a specific town, suburb, or even a post office box. For example, a postal code might start with a number indicating the province (like 7 for Western Cape), then the following digits zero in on the specific town and delivery area of Boston. It's a system designed to make sure your important mail gets to its destination without any hiccups. Understanding these codes is super important if you are sending or receiving mail from Boston. It ensures that your letters, packages, and important documents are delivered accurately and on time, making your life a whole lot easier. When addressing any mail, always make sure you have the correct postal code. Double-check everything before sending, because even a minor mistake can delay or misdirect your mail.

    Why Are Postal Codes Important?

    Postal codes are more than just a bunch of numbers; they're the lifeblood of efficient mail delivery. Without them, the entire system would grind to a halt. Imagine trying to sort millions of letters and packages without these helpful little codes! It would be a total nightmare! They allow the SAPO to automate much of its sorting process, significantly speeding up delivery times. This means that your birthday cards, important documents, and online shopping deliveries arrive at your doorstep much quicker. Also, they're essential for businesses. E-commerce companies and other businesses rely on accurate postal codes to ensure that orders are delivered to the correct customer. Inaccurate postal codes could lead to lost packages, dissatisfied customers, and potentially, serious business problems. Postal codes are also used for various other purposes, like mapping and geographical analysis. They allow businesses and government organizations to analyze demographics, plan infrastructure improvements, and understand the distribution of services within the area. Postal codes are a key component of a well-functioning society, enabling commerce, communication, and the efficient distribution of essential services.     Exploring Life in Boston, South Africa

    Besides its postal codes, Boston, South Africa, has a lot to offer. Located near Durbanville, it's known for its suburban charm, beautiful scenery, and convenient access to amenities. It's a peaceful area, ideal for families and individuals looking for a balanced lifestyle. The community is generally friendly, with a strong emphasis on community activities and local events. The area offers a mix of housing options, from modern apartments to spacious family homes, catering to diverse preferences and needs. It's a great spot for people who enjoy a quieter lifestyle but still want easy access to the city. The climate in Boston is moderate, with warm summers and mild winters, making outdoor activities a year-round pleasure. The area is surrounded by beautiful natural landscapes, providing ample opportunities for hiking, biking, and other outdoor pursuits. Boston is also close to various shopping centers, restaurants, and entertainment venues, ensuring that residents have everything they need within easy reach.
